
Pennsylvania Dutch Oat & Honey Pretzels
Taste test: These knotted pretzels were fairly thick, with a beige color and some darker burn spots, and some salt crystals on the surface.
Many of the pieces (too many) were broken. They had a somewhat softer feel than your typical pretzels of this thickness. Our snackers liked them a lot, as the wheat, oats and honey gave them a nice flavor, with a good helping of salt to balance out the sweetness. Pretty good.

Smell test: Very mild honey smell, but definitely different from the usual pretzel smell.
From the package: “Made with Stone Ground Whole Wheat, Whole Grain Oats, and Pure Golden Honey”
